Dipperstal
Dipperstal is a valley in Thuringia, Germany and has an elevation of 398 metres. Dipperstal is situated nearby to the village Dreissigacker, as well as near the town Meiningen.| Tap on a place to explore it |

Goetz Cave
Protected area
Photo: Wikimedia, CC BY-SA 3.0.
The Goetz Cave is a fissure cave in Thuringia, Germany. It is located on the western outskirts of Meiningen on the Dietrichsberg in the middle of the mountain slope towards the Werra.

Dreissigacker
Village
Photo: Kramer96, Public domain.
Dreissigacker is a town in the Duchy of Saxony-Meiningen in the state of Thuringia in Germany. The town is located one kilometer west of Meiningen, which is the economic and cultural center of the southern state of Thuringia.
